| Alac Luin05-07-04, 08:39 PM | From the C:EoE 2ed suplement... Gold Elves Appearance Skin: Bronze, amber Hair: Copper, golden blond, black; rare: red Eyes: Gold, silver, black; rare: copper, hazel Moon Elves Appearance Skin: Ivory-white with blue tints (white marble) Hair: White, silver-white, blue, black; rare: blond Eyes: Blue, green, either with gold flecks; rare: gray Acording to this, the moon elf is right. Copper hair is kinda brownish.... I donno, sounds right. I'd have to run upstairs to look at the PGtF, and I'm to lazzy to do so:) |
